reservations
英 [ˌrɛzəˈveɪʃənz]
美 [ˌrɛzərˈveɪʃənz]
n. 预订; 预约; 保留意见; 疑惑; (美国为土著美洲人划出的)保留地,居留地
reservation的复数
柯林斯词典
- N-VAR 保留意见;疑义
If you havereservations aboutsomething, you are not sure that it is entirely good or right.- I told him my main reservation about his film was the ending...
我告诉他我主要是对他电影的结尾有保留意见。 - After three days, the strikers' demands were met almost without reservation.
3天以后,罢工人员的要求几乎全部得到了满足。

- N-COUNT 预订;预约
If you make areservation, you arrange for something such as a table in a restaurant or a room in a hotel to be kept for you.- He went to the desk to make a reservation...
他到服务台进行了预订。 - Accommodation is restricted so a reservation is essential.
铺位有限,所以有必要进行预订。

- N-COUNT 保留地;居留地
Areservationis an area of land that is kept separate for a particular group of people to live in.- Seventeen thousand Indians live in Arizona on a reservation.
1.7万印第安人生活在亚利桑那州的保留地。
